This Afghan Baluchi rug displays the characteristic geometric motifs that define the tribal weaving tradition, set against a warm light brown field. Traditional diamond medallions and border patterns create visual depth through intricate knotwork, while the earthy palette of browns, deep reds, and ivory accents brings natural warmth to any interior. The geometric precision reflects generations of weaving expertise passed down through Baluchi families.
Crafted by skilled artisans in Afghanistan using time-honored hand-knotting techniques, this rug represents the nomadic Baluchi people's rich textile heritage. The foundation is built entirely from premium Ghazni wool, known for its durability and natural lanolin content that resists stains and wear. At 30-40 knots per square inch, the tight weave ensures this piece will maintain its beauty for decades while developing the patina that makes antique rugs so coveted.
At 4' 2" x 6' 5", this rug works beautifully in dining rooms under a table for four, as a living room accent piece, or in a bedroom beside the bed. The versatile size and neutral tones complement both traditional and contemporary furnishings.
